    Effects of Ectomycorrhizal Fungi on Heavy Metal Speciation in Rhizosphere of Pinus tabulaeformis Seedlings

    • Heavy metal speciation in the rhizospheric soil of Pinus tabulaeformis seedlings was significantly influenced by inoculation of ectomycorrhizal fungi.Compared with CK,the inoculated rhizosphere was much lower in content of exchangeable copper and cadmium,but much higher in content of organically bonded forms,showing a remarkable tendency of loosely associated forms transforming into tightly associated forms.Ectomycorrhizae evidently decreased bioavailability of heavy metal in the rhizosphere,and alleviated the damage of heavy metal to its host plant.
